Emma joined Nelsons as a Trainee Solicitor, qualifying in 2007 and promoted to Associate in 2012. In 2017, Emma was promoted to Partner.
Emma specialises in intellectual property and commercial work, providing comprehensive and pragmatic advice in respect of both contentious and non-contentious matters.
Emma also advises clients on trade mark registration, acting for clients in filing and prosecuting applications at the UK Intellectual Property Office, as well as in opposition and cancellation proceedings.
